Christine Amor Bio

Christine Amor is an Australian actress who gained recognition for her captivating performances on both the big and small screens. Born and raised in Australia, she has been a prominent figure in the country's film and television industry for several decades. With her versatility and raw talent, Amor has proven herself as one of Australia's most respected and versatile actresses. Amor's acting career took off in the 1980s when she starred in various successful Australian movies. She showcased her exceptional range by effortlessly transitioning between different genres, from drama to comedy, and even horror. One of her notable appearances was in the critically acclaimed film "Next of Kin" in 1982, where she delivers a chilling performance as a troubled woman haunted by her family's dark secrets. Not only has Amor been a fixture in Australian cinema, but she has also made a mark on Australian television. She has appeared in beloved and long-running shows such as "Neighbours" and "Blue Heelers," captivating audiences with her compelling portrayals. Her presence on the small screen has helped solidify her status as one of Australia's most beloved actresses. Throughout her remarkable career, Amor has been recognized for her exceptional acting talent. She has received numerous accolades, including a nomination for Best Actress at the 1983 AFI Awards for her performance in "Next of Kin." Her ability to deliver powerful and nuanced performances has earned her the respect and admiration of both audiences and fellow industry professionals.
